Transaction 37506d707256fb12269dd6303ddfef2517ceb208afdfb2e8c7aa9b2bec1c9016

5 Input
2 Outputs
  • 37506d707256fb12269dd6303ddfef2517ceb208afdfb2e8c7aa9b2bec1c9016:0
  • value  3042278
    address  3Cc2N8Qur8wcdwVDgmftRi9xHwE1NxNAsY
  • 37506d707256fb12269dd6303ddfef2517ceb208afdfb2e8c7aa9b2bec1c9016:1
  • value  793361
    address  3JqAr3wyRyxaxMgCHNt8Bz2Q8wdL9j3rXW